More features, bug fix

The new version of the Beta Zone app comes with significant changes, and most of the minor bugs have been fixed. Also, for Third-Party Beta Programs, the users will now get notifications, and whenever a link will be posted using the app, it will be recognized as a URL. Last but not the least this version has got some of the nagging bugs fixed. Whenever a current user will go to the app he or she will immediately be prompted for updating the same. The new users, who want to give this app a try, can download it from BlackBerry World, and could also opt for participating in the Beta testing.

BlackBerry making BBM stronger

BlackBerry recently came out with the beta version of the BBM for Windows Phone. Windows based devices are not as much in demand as the Google’s android and Apple’s iOS phones, but in the future, they have the potential for making a place for themselves, and hence BlackBerry has planned to make available a Windows version of popular messaging, which is in the Beta stage, as of now. The company has announced its plans of making a full version available soon. BlackBerry seems confident of BBM performing well in the coming days and gaining further popularity despite competition from WhatsApp, which was acquired by Facebook Inc (NASDAQ:FB) for a whopping $21 billion.

Also, last week, the Canadian firm introduced two new entrants – the Disney Villains and Paul Frank sticker packs, in BBM sticker shop. Anybody who has ever watched a Disney show will be able to find this favorite villains sticker in the shop. The other pack from Paul Frank has a set of Julius the monkey character stickers. The two contrasting characters will help users express better and are a good substitute to the emoticons used earlier. These packs have been made available in selected regions and are offered for $1.87.
